extensive research has been done to find similarities and differences in the dna sequences of different animals. this work is very difficult and time consuming, but it can help biologists determine the evolutionary ancestry of a species. for example, when investigating the human genome, biologists found that about 99.5% of the dna sequences among humans are the same. considering the wide variety of traits in the human population, we are a lot more similar than we are different. humans share approximately 96% of their dna sequences with chimpanzees, 85% with mice, and 75% with chickens.
